Meh, not as noble a cause as you might think.  The only real way to stop sex trafficking is to legalize prostitution.  But all of these "good" people would never support anything like that.

Police set up stings and arrest guys for soliciting prostitution.  That does ZERO to stop sex trafficking, but it entitles law enforcement departments to get more federal grant money to fight sex trafficking so they keep doing it.  The actual people pimping the prostitutes are hardly ever arrested.  Instead the customers that have nothing to do with trafficking are the ones arrested.

It is like arresting a bunch of small time drug users and claiming that will stop drug smuggling.
